MARKET INSIGHTS

The global Switching Diodes Market size was valued at US$ 1.73 billion in 2024 and is projected to reach US$ 2.39 billion by 2032, at a CAGR of 4.53% during the forecast period 2025-2032. The market growth is driven by increasing demand from consumer electronics and automotive sectors, where these components are critical for circuit protection and signal switching applications.

Switching diodes are semiconductor devices designed specifically for high-speed switching operations in electronic circuits. These components are optimized for fast recovery times (typically nanoseconds) and low forward voltage drops, making them ideal for applications requiring rapid ON/OFF transitions. Key product variants include Small Signal Switching Diodes (handling currents below 500mA) and Fast Recovery Diodes (with reverse recovery times under 100ns). The SMD (Surface Mount Device) segment currently dominates with over 60% market share due to miniaturization trends in electronics.

The market expansion is fueled by several factors: proliferation of 5G infrastructure requiring high-frequency diodes, automotive electrification trends increasing component demand by 12% annually (2023-2030), and growing IoT device penetration. However, the industry faces challenges from alternative technologies like GaN-based switches in power applications. Major players including Vishay, Nexperia, and onsemi are investing in silicon carbide (SiC) switching diodes to address emerging high-voltage applications in electric vehicles and renewable energy systems.

MARKET DYNAMICS

MARKET DRIVERS

Rapid Expansion of Consumer Electronics to Accelerate Switching Diode Demand

The global consumer electronics sector has witnessed exponential growth, with shipments exceeding 2.4 billion units annually. Switching diodes play a critical role in power management and signal processing across devices such as smartphones, wearables, and home appliances. The miniaturization trend in electronics necessitates compact component solutions like surface-mount switching diodes that occupy minimal PCB space while delivering high performance. As manufacturers push for thinner, lighter devices with extended battery life, the demand for efficient voltage regulation solutions continues to rise sharply.

Automotive Electrification Creates New Growth Avenues

The automotive industry’s transition toward electric vehicles represents a significant growth driver, with projections indicating EV sales will capture over 30% of the global market by 2030. Switching diodes are essential components in EV charging systems, battery management, and power conversion circuits. The increasing adoption of advanced driver-assistance systems (ADAS) further amplifies demand, as these safety-critical systems require reliable switching components for sensor arrays and control modules. Manufacturers are responding with automotive-grade diodes that meet stringent AEC-Q101 qualifications for temperature resilience and vibration resistance.

Recent technological advancements have enhanced diode performance characteristics crucial for automotive applications:

New silicon carbide (SiC) switching diodes demonstrate 60% lower power losses compared to traditional silicon variants, significantly improving system efficiency in high-voltage EV architectures.

MARKET RESTRAINTS

Component Miniaturization Challenges to Limit Adoption Rates

While the push for smaller electronic devices drives market growth, it simultaneously creates technical barriers for switching diode implementation. Shrinking package sizes below 01005 dimensions introduces significant manufacturing complexities, with yield rates dropping below 85% for the smallest form factors. This tight integration also raises thermal management concerns, as reduced surface area diminishes heat dissipation capacity. Many industrial applications remain hesitant to adopt ultra-miniature diodes due to reliability concerns in harsh operating environments.

Other Restraints

Supply Chain Volatility
Recent semiconductor shortages have exposed vulnerabilities in diode supply networks, with lead times stretching beyond 52 weeks for specialized components. This instability discourages design engineers from specifying switching diodes in new product development, particularly for long-lifecycle industrial equipment.

Cost Sensitivity
In price-sensitive market segments like consumer electronics, diode manufacturers face intense pressure to reduce costs while maintaining performance. This economic constraint limits R&D investment in advanced materials and packaging technologies that could deliver next-generation improvements.

MARKET CHALLENGES

Performance Trade-offs in High-Frequency Applications

Modern communication systems operating above 5GHz present unique challenges for switching diode designers. Traditional silicon diodes exhibit unacceptable parasitic capacitance at these frequencies, causing signal integrity degradation. While gallium arsenide (GaAs) alternatives offer better high-frequency characteristics, they come with substantially higher manufacturing costs and limited temperature ranges. This performance-cost dichotomy forces system designers to make difficult compromises, particularly in 5G infrastructure and mmWave radar applications.

The industry also faces technical hurdles in balancing reverse recovery time against forward voltage drop characteristics. Recent innovations in Schottky barrier diode technology have made progress, but achieving breakthrough performance across all parameters remains elusive. These material science limitations constrain diode adoption in cutting-edge applications requiring both ultra-fast switching and minimal power losses.

MARKET OPPORTUNITIES

Industrial IoT Expansion Creates Massive Deployment Potential

The industrial Internet of Things market is projected to grow at 23% CAGR, creating substantial opportunities for switching diode providers. Smart sensors and edge computing devices require robust power management solutions capable of operating in electrically noisy environments. Industrial-grade switching diodes with enhanced ESD protection and wider temperature ranges are becoming essential components in factory automation systems.

Leading manufacturers are responding with specialized product lines tailored for IIoT applications:

New product releases feature switching diodes with 8kV HBM ESD protection and operating temperatures from -55°C to +175°C, specifically engineered for harsh industrial environments.

Furthermore, the renewable energy sector presents growing opportunities as solar microinverters and wind turbine control systems increasingly incorporate advanced diode solutions for power conditioning. Market leaders are establishing strategic partnerships with clean energy providers to develop application-specific diode technologies optimized for these demanding use cases.

GLOBAL SWITCHING DIODES MARKET TRENDS

Miniaturization and High-Frequency Applications Driving Market Growth

The global switching diodes market is experiencing significant growth due to the increasing demand for miniaturized electronic components across industries. As consumer electronics and IoT devices continue to shrink in size while requiring higher performance, manufacturers are developing ultra-compact switching diodes with faster response times. The transition to 5G technology has further accelerated this trend, with switching diodes now being engineered to handle frequencies upwards of 100 GHz. Recent innovations include silicon carbide (SiC) and gallium nitride (GaN)-based diodes that offer superior thermal performance and switching speeds compared to traditional silicon diodes, making them ideal for next-generation communication systems.

Other Trends

Automotive Electrification

The automotive sector’s rapid shift toward electric vehicles (EVs) and advanced driver-assistance systems (ADAS) has created substantial demand for robust switching diodes. These components play critical roles in power management systems, battery monitoring circuits, and onboard charging infrastructure. With EV production projected to grow at a compound annual growth rate exceeding 20% through 2030, switching diode manufacturers are developing products with higher voltage ratings and improved thermal characteristics to meet automotive-grade reliability standards. The integration of smart switching diodes with embedded diagnostics capabilities is emerging as a key differentiator in this competitive space.

Industrial Automation and Smart Manufacturing

Industrial applications currently account for nearly 30% of switching diode revenue as factories worldwide embrace Industry 4.0 technologies. The proliferation of industrial IoT devices, robotic systems, and automated production lines has increased the need for reliable signal conditioning and circuit protection components. Switching diodes with enhanced ESD protection and wide operating temperature ranges (–55°C to +175°C) are seeing particularly strong adoption in harsh industrial environments. Furthermore, the integration of switching diodes with intelligent power management ICs is enabling more energy-efficient factory automation solutions, aligning with global sustainability initiatives.

COMPETITIVE LANDSCAPE

Key Industry Players

Innovation and Strategic Expansion Drive Market Positioning

The global switching diodes market exhibits a semi-consolidated structure, featuring a mix of established semiconductor giants and specialized component manufacturers competing across regions. onsemi emerges as one of the dominant players, capturing approximately 18% of the market share in 2023 due to its comprehensive portfolio of high-speed switching diodes and strong distribution channels across industrial and automotive sectors. The company’s acquisition of GT Advanced Technologies further strengthened its silicon carbide capabilities.

Meanwhile, ROHM Semiconductor and Vishay Intertechnology maintain robust positions, driven by their vertically integrated manufacturing and focus on energy-efficient diode solutions. ROHM’s expansion of its Malaysia production facility in 2023 aimed to address Asia-Pacific demand surges.

Second-tier players like Diodes Incorporated and Nexperia are gaining traction through pricing strategies and application-specific solutions. Nexperia’s recent introduction of ultra-miniature DFT diodes demonstrates how innovation in surface-mount packaging influences competitive dynamics.

Emerging competition comes from Asian manufacturers such as Taiwan Semiconductor and WeEn Semiconductors, who leverage regional supply chain advantages. Their growth mirrors the broader industry shift toward localized production post-global chip shortages.

Regional Analysis: Global Switching Diodes Market

North America
North America represents a mature yet innovation-driven market for switching diodes, with the U.S. accounting for over 45% of regional demand. The growth is propelled by high-tech manufacturing sectors and stringent quality standards in industries like telecommunications, automotive electronics, and industrial automation. Major semiconductor firms such as onsemi, Diodes Incorporated, and Microchip dominate the supply chain, leveraging advanced SMD (surface-mount device) technologies. Recent U.S. legislation, including the CHIPS Act, has allocated $52 billion to bolster domestic semiconductor production, which indirectly benefits niche components like switching diodes. However, supply chain disruptions and trade tensions with Asian suppliers pose challenges for small- and medium-sized enterprises.

Europe
Europe’s switching diode market prioritizes precision and energy efficiency, aligning with EU directives like RoHS and the Carbon Border Adjustment Mechanism. Germany and the UK lead adoption due to robust automotive and industrial sectors—switching diodes are critical in EV power systems and IoT devices. Companies like Infineon and Nexperia focus on miniaturization (e.g., ultra-compact SMA packages) to meet space constraints in modern electronics. While demand is steady, high production costs and reliance on imported raw materials restrain growth. Collaborative R&D initiatives, such as Horizon Europe’s funding for semiconductor resilience, aim to mitigate these barriers.

Asia-Pacific
Asia-Pacific is the largest and fastest-growing market, contributing ~60% of global switching diode volume. China, Japan, and South Korea drive demand, supported by massive electronics manufacturing hubs and government subsidies for semiconductor self-sufficiency. Local players like Toshiba and ROHM compete with multinationals through cost-competitive through-hole diodes for consumer electronics. However, the region faces supply-demand imbalances—overcapacity in low-end diodes contrasts with shortages of high-frequency variants for 5G infrastructure. India’s Production-Linked Incentive (PLI) scheme is fostering local diode production, though quality inconsistencies remain a hurdle.

South America
South America’s market is nascent but shows potential with Brazil and Argentina emerging as key consumers. Growth is driven by industrial automation and renewable energy projects, where switching diodes are used in power converters. The lack of local manufacturing forces reliance on imports, primarily from Asia, leading to long lead times and price volatility. Economic instability and fluctuating import tariffs further complicate market dynamics. Nonetheless, partnerships with global suppliers (e.g., Vishay’s distribution networks) are gradually improving accessibility.

Middle East & Africa
This region exhibits moderate growth, fueled by infrastructure development in the UAE and Saudi Arabia. Switching diodes are increasingly used in oil & gas instrumentation and smart city projects. Local production is nearly nonexistent, creating opportunities for distributors of brands like Semtech and Rectron. Challenges include limited technical expertise and fragmented supply chains. Strategic initiatives like Saudi Arabia’s Vision 2030, which prioritizes semiconductor ecosystem development, could unlock long-term opportunities, albeit progress is slow due to geopolitical and financial constraints.
